- The Supra internal FM includes circuitry that exceeds the
- capabilities of a 16550. The important characteristic of a 16550
- is it's internal 16 byte receive buffer that helps prevent
- overruns at high baud rates. The Supra 14400 FM has a larger
- buffer than that (I think 100 bytes, but not sure). Discussions
- I've read on Compuserve's Supra forum seem to indicate that the
- internal SFM is superior in this respect to an external modem
- connected to a 16550 based COM port.
